Exclusive: Monica Lionheart Premieres The Video For “Taylor”

Following on from the release of her second album Missed Connections, PopWrapped premiere Monica Lionheart’s video for her track “Taylor”

Having already achieved success as a member of several bands, upon going solo, Monica Lionheart had huge plans to show the world what she was about through her music.

What followed in the coming months was extensive coverage and strong support from Billboard, Vanity Fair and Blender to name but a few, while fans on both sides of the Atlantic soon found themselves enthralled by her electro-pop sound and style. 

Her second solo album Missed Connections was released in January to critical acclaim and PopWrapped are delighted to premiere the video for one of her tracks from the collection titled “Taylor.”

The track is a rather psychedelic little number with a sharp guitar undertone and toe-tapping rhythm. It might be a little slower than some people like, but that laid back style showcases Monica’s smooth vocal and puts it, as it rightly should be, centre stage.

The video was filmed at Art Factory and the track was mastered by Lucius drummer Dan Molad with mastering done by Steve Fallone at Sterling Sound.
